If Logan was feeling good fresh off their 3-0 takedown of River View last Wednesday, their most recent game may have dampened their spirits a bit. The Wildcats fell 3-1 to the Tug Valley Panthers on Monday. The Wildcats have struggled against the Panthers recently, as the game was their seventh consecutive lost matchup.
Logan started the match hot and won the first set, but they struggled down the stretch and lost the last three. The match finished with set scores of 23-25, 25-13, 25-21, 25-20.
Logan's defeat dropped their record down to 11-13-1. As for Tug Valley, they pushed their record up to 7-3 with the victory, which was their third straight on the road.
Coming up, Logan will square off against River View at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day. As for Tug Valley, they have already played their next contest, a 3-2 win against Pike County Central on the 7th.
